Tbx and Pitx1
transcription factors resulting in Fgf10 expression in LPM over 5 somite domain
Fgf10
factor stimulating Apical Ectodermal Ridge (AER)
Fgf8
Expressed by AER, stimulates proliferation of LPM and Fgf8 formation (positive feedback limb bud formation)

brachium extensors innervated by
radial nerve
brachium flexors innervated by
musculocutaneous
antebrachium extensors innervated by
radial nerve
antebrachium flexors innervated by
median and ulnar nerve
thigh extensors innervated by
femoral nerve
thigh flexors innervated by
sciatic nerve
thigh adductors innervated by
obtruator nerve
leg dorsiflexors innervated by
fibular nerve
leg planterflexors innervated by
tibial nerve
